One research engineer position in image processing is available within the Institut de Neuroscience des Systemes (INS) at Aix-Marseille University under direction of Prof. Viktor Jirsa. We are seeking highly motivated individuals interested to tackle multimodal human and rodent neuroimaging data challenges at the interface of the Human Brain Project (HBP) (https://www.humanbrainproject.eu/en/) and The Virtual Brain (TVB) (http://www.thevirtualbrain.org). Multimodal neuroimaging data sourced from multiple laboratories within the Human Brain Project will be integrated to provide both structural and functional datasets to drive development of connectome-based modeling with TVB and NEST simulators on HBP platforms.

 

This position will entail interfacing with other teams within HBP to design and build new workflows for aggregating and validating structural and functional data in atlases for use by TVB for connectome-based simulations. These workflows will be integrated with TVB software on the HBP infrastructure to create data-driven simulations with TVB and NEST.

 

Candidates should have a PhD or engineering diploma in a relevant field experience solving scientific problems in Python, MATLAB or similar, experience with relevant image processing techniques, and fluent technical English.

 

The contract is 1 year, renewable to 3 years, with salary based on experience. Please contact Mrs Lisa Otten (lisa.otten@univ-amu.fr) with a letter of motivation and CV, and arrange for two letters of reference.
